Arizona politician's estimated wealth

A Washington Post analysis of all 535 members of Congress found net worth ranging from $448 million to negative $4.7 million in 2010. The report said Arizona lawmakers, their estimated worth and the growth of their assets in recent years were:

Source: The Washington Post

Trent Franks Rep. Trent Franks,
R-Glendale

Worth: $33.9 million Change since 2004: +447%
John McCain Sen. John McCain

Worth: $16 million       
Change since 2004: -33%
David Schweikert Rep. David Schweikert, R-Scottsdale

Worth: $6.2 million       
Change since 2009: +54%

Ed Pastor Rep. Ed Pastor,
D-Phoenix

Worth: $1.1 million        Change since 2004: +106%
Paul Gosar Rep. Paul Gosar,
R-Flagstaff


Worth: $982,500
Change since 2009: -35%
Ben Quayle Rep. Ben Quayle,
R-Phoenix


Worth: $846,544        Change since 2009: No change
Jon Kyl Sen. Jon Kyl

Worth: $676,737        Change since 2004: +7%
Raul Gri Rep. Raul Grijalva,
D-Tucson
   
       
Worth: $163,504        Change since 2004: -8%
Jeff Flake Rep. Jeff Flake,
R-Mesa


Worth: $65,000       
Change since 2004: -20%
Ron Barber Rep. Ron Barber,
D-Tucson*


Worth: NA           
Change: NA *Barber took office in June and was not included in the Washington Post's analysis
